OAKLAND, Calif. —
Police are investigating a shooting at Laney College in Oakland on Thursday.
The shooting happened before noon at the community college near Lake Merritt.
Acting Oakland Police Chief James Beere said police received reports of the shooting in and around the campus. Officers found the victim with a gunshot wounded and he was taken to a local hospital.
Beere said this was not believed to be an active shooting.
Police were looking for a potential suspect who was dressed in all-black clothing with a hoodie who fled the scene.
Beere did not reveal details on who was shot or where it happened.
The school's website said classes were canceled "due to an emergency" and people should not come to the campus.
